11th Jakarta International Film Festival 2009

[posted: Dec 6th 2009 02:31 pm]

11th Jakarta International Film Festival 2009 photo

Since the first time JIFFest was held, Islamic-themed films have always had their places in our line-ups. Islam remains one of the widely discussed subjects around the world, and films about Islam that come from both Islam-dominated countries and non-dominated ones continue to draw interests among our audiences. It was not until last year that we put up a special section on Islamic-themed films. This year, we are proud to introduce Madani Film Festival, a special film festival on films about Islam from around the world. The select international films in this festival are those that touch on the lives of Muslim around the world. The films will ideally expand and enhance general public knowledge on different sides of Muslim unlikely displayed or heard in other media. We believe that through films this issue will echo more in minds and hearts of the audiences. The festival, co-organized by Rumah Film (http://www.rumahfilm.org), is integrated as part of this year’s JIFFest programming selection. However, we plan to feature this as a separate festival next year, hoping that more audiences will discover different sides of Islamic lives worldwide. Have a good time in Madani Film Festival!

» Evan Chandler is dead

[posted: Nov 23rd 2009 09:02 pm]

jacko photo
Fans of Michael Jackson's This is it might want to know this... Evan Chandler is dead.

But who is Evan Chandler...?

Back in the year 1993, there was an incident or a case that yanked Michael Jackson's popularity down to almost none. And I don't mean that he couldn't sing or dance anymore, but the kind of allegation that degraded him as one of the most hated villains in the world, a pedophile. Poor Michael Jackson, he was accused to had abused a 13-year old boy named Jordy who's no other than Evan Chandler's son, and Evan eventually managed to extract as much as 22 million dollars out of Michael with a signed contract that Jordy would never talk about the scary allegations.

Afterwards Evan, who was a former Beverly Hills dentist, used most of his money to undergo some weird cosmetic surgery operations. And in 1996, Jordy claimed that he'd been attacked by Evan with dumbbells. Quite strange enough, in that very same year, Evan sued Michael for an increasing amount as much as $60 million, claiming that Michael and Lisa Marie Presely (Michael's then-wife) had breached the contract by talking about the case. jacko as a kid photo

On November 5th 2009, Evan Chandler was found dead on his bed at his Jersey City apartment in New Jersey. Evan died with a gun on his hand and with a single bullet wound on the side of his head. A police source stated: "We have ruled it as suicide because he was found with a gun held to his body. He had a single bullet wound to the side of his head. There was no note but officers did find medication in keeping with a serious medical condition."

» 2012 brought death in Indonesia

[posted: Nov 20th 2009 11:36 pm]

2012 Victim
Roland Emmerich's movie, 2012, is the biggest movie show on earth nowadays. I'm sure most of you have seen the movie, with or without much effort. As for Indonesian moviegoers particularly, you've gotta put more effort and wait in line to get the ticket. Even on work days, most cinemas were fully booked until midnight. The managers of those cinemas were not just standing there doing akimbo, they're trying to make it easier for fellow moviegoers (and also earn more profit of course) even by opening multiple studios exclusively just for 2012. Is the movie any good? One thing for sure, Roland Emmerich's 2012 is a phenomena of itself.

Sadly.... this phenomenon brought a real un-fictional disaster to a man in Indonesia. From the information that I gathered yesterday (Nov 19) on one of private TV stations, a man who lived in Balikpapan Tengah, Kalimantan Timur (East Borneo), has committed suicide because of 2012 phenomena. This 56-year old man, by the name of Kwee Iswadi, was allegedly panicked over his own imagination of 2012 catastrophe and which is worsened by his personal health condition. Kwee committed suicide exactly at 01:15 PM in a 5-star hotel by jumping from the roof of this 8-storey building. In just a matter of seconds guests and people on the street were rushing to the scene to help the man, but Kwee had already lied helplessly on the parking lot.

The TV station seemingly didn't confirm if Kwee's decision had anything to do specifically with Roland's movie, 2012, nevertheless Indonesian moviegoers must've realized that 2012 has spread to be over-exposed. Even gossip shows (infotainments) that usually only cover about celebrities' activities, now also cover 2012. It's also stirring up controversy in several cities in Indonesia. 2012 movie phenomenon in Indonesia arguably might remind us how people stormed in the cinemas to see Ayat-Ayat Cinta (Verses of Love) or Laskar Pelangi (The Rainbow Troops), both in 2008. Or probably Titanic back in 1997. Roland Emmerich himself, is not a newbie to a disaster and/or grand-scale movie, he has directed Independence Day (1996), Godzilla (1998), The Day After Tomorrow (2004) and 10,000 BC (2008). » Denni Minogue's Nude Confession

[posted: Nov 1st 2009 8:11 pm]

Denni Minogue photo
Danni Minogue has recently confessed the real reason why she was willing to pose nude for the Australian Playboy magazine back in 1995 when she was only 24 years old in an interview with Piers Morgan, on his 'Life Stories' series.

This sister of Kylie Minogue & Brendan Minogue said that she was doing it to pay her debt that exceeded more than £150,000 after divorcing with her husband, actor Julian McMahon (Nip/Tuck TV Series, Fantastic Four, Premonition). Even though this brave action of hers sparked regret from her parents, but she insisted on doing it instead of just simply (and maybe the easy way?) asking money from her sister Kylie Minogue. Talking about pride...

In just 3 days, the issue with Dannii on the cover was sold out nationwide. "The magazine was the biggest selling title they had ever had and they had to reprint" says Dannii. Dannii who sits added "I don't regret it, but I feel relieved that people know why I did it. It's a huge weight off my shoulders."

» Movie World's News: Julia Robert is filming Eat, Pray, Love

[posted: Oct 31st 2009 11:56 pm]

Julia Roberts photo
Julia Roberts, that has fascinated almost any women in the world through her performance in Pretty Woman (1990), films her latest movie on several different countries. Starting from New York (of course), then off to Naples (Italy), Cherrapunjiin (India) and since Oct 14th Julia is currently shooting her film in Bali (Indonesia). The movie, which is also produced by Brad Pitt and directed by Ryan Murphy, is entitled Eat, Pray, Love. The movie is scheduled to be released around 2011 in the United States. Eat, Pray, Love is actually another movie based on a popular novel, this time it's written by Elizabeth Gilbert who has also appeared in Oprah Show for her novel's fame. The story revolves around Elizabeth's journey to find the meaning of life according to her own perspective. And to do so she traveled to Rome (Eat), off to India (Pray) and then to Bali (Love).

As of Oct 28th, it was reported that a well-known Indonesian actress, Christine Hakim would also be in the movie playing the role of a school Headmistress and sharing the same scene with Julia Roberts and even has already filmed her first scene on that very same day. Herlina Nathalie Christine Hakim is a prominent Indonesian actress known for her role in Pasir Berbisik (2001), Daun di atas Bantal (1998) and Tjoet Nja' Dhien (1988). Christine Hakim was also one of the juries of the 2002 Cannes Film Festival and has won 6 Citra Awards in FFI. And to add to the Indonesian moviegoers' excitement, it's not only Christine Hakim that will appear in Eat, Pray, Love, but also several other prominent Indonesian actresses: Aryani Krienburg and Ria Irawan who will role as the Mbakyu Jamu Gendong (aka Traditional Medicine Hawker), if this is true, then finally Ria Irawan's memorable role as Mbakyu Jamu Gendong named Juminten in a SitCom Lika Liku Laki-laki will eventually go International.

Controversy abounds surrounding the filming of Eat, Pray, Love since the shooting process required a school activity including all the elementary students to be moved elsewhere so that they don't disturb each other but at the same time several extras (the farmers, fishermen and schoolteachers) were very delighted to be in Julia's movie and to be even paid up to Millions of Rupiahs.

Those who have been to Bali must have visited a site where the tourists could interact closely to the wild monkeys in the area. There are several sites like this in Bali, but concerning Julia Roberts' movie, the filming is held in monkey forest (Sacred Monkey Forest Sanctuary) in Ubud, Gianyar, Bali which is managed by Mandala Wisata Wenara Wana Foundation. And for this particular purpose, as many as 18 Monkey tamer are provided to make sure the monkeys would 'behave' around Julia. It's understandable, since to-date the forest houses 340 monkeys (32 adult males, 19 male sub adult, 77 adult females, 122 juvenile and 54 infants).

» Movie World's Grief: Patrick Swayze

[posted: Sept 17th 2009 11:13 am]

Patrick Swayze photo
The very well-known actor Patrick Wayne Swayze is worldwide famous up to this very day for his performances in Dirty Dancing (1987), the romantic flick Ghost (1990) and cult movies Next of Kin (1989) and Road House (1989). Patrick died in Sept 14th 2009, at age 57, because of pancreatic cancer. His last movies include Keeping Mum (2005) and Powder Blue (2009).
